Baxter experiences a humid subtropical climate, which means prolonged periods of high humidity can accelerate mold growth after water damage. The region's frequent thunderstorms and occasional heavy downpours increase the risk of sudden water intrusion, particularly in older or poorly maintained structures.

Local mold risk: Given the high humidity levels in Baxter, mold can begin to grow within 48 hours of water exposure. This rapid growth makes prompt response critical to prevent long-term structural and health issues, especially in rural areas where homes may be more vulnerable to moisture buildup.
